Özet (EN)

This study has been carried out in order to determine the interactions of molecular and electrokinetic features of blended cement composed of various pozzolanas with similar chemical and physicochemical properties compared to the reference cement (PÇ 42,5 R). For this purpose, the raw materials have been applied physical, chemical, mineorologic, molecular and electrokinetic experiments. In addition, the contact angles, free surface energies, and hydration developments of pozzuolanas have been examined using verious techniques. The hydration development of the cement doughs has been determined using standard cement experiments as well as XRD and FT-IR techniques. Further, SEM and micro structures have been examined.In the studies, we have found out that the physical characteristics of pozzuolanas depend, to a great extent, on their molecular structures. The features of the molecular structures vary depending on their crystal and amorphous characteristisc as well as on their content of chemical elements. This has an effect on their electrokinetic characteristics. The reference group of cement and pozzuolanas have been given different values on account of the positive and negative atoms atom goups in their structures.
